Types of Customized Lenses



When taking into consideration personalized lens replacement surgery, it is necessary to understand the various kinds of customized lenses available to satisfy your certain vision needs.



There are three main kinds of custom lenses: monofocal, multifocal, and toric lenses.

Monofocal lenses are made to fix vision for one range, either near or far.

If you have presbyopia, a condition that affects your capability to focus on close items, multifocal lenses may be the very best option for you. These lenses have different zones for near, intermediate, and distance vision.

Toric lenses, on the other hand, are particularly developed for individuals with astigmatism. They fix both astigmatism and nearsightedness or farsightedness.

Comprehending the different kinds of custom lenses will help you make an informed choice regarding which option is finest fit for your vision requires.

Dangers and Benefits



Now let's discover the potential threats and advantages connected with custom lens substitute surgery. This treatment uses many benefits, but it is essential to be knowledgeable about the possible risks also. Right here are the key points you need to understand:

Benefits:
- Improved vision: Customized lens replacement surgical procedure can substantially boost your vision, allowing you to see more plainly and vividly.
- Decreased dependancy on glasses or contact lenses: With custom lenses, many individuals experience minimized dependence on corrective eyewear.
- Long-lasting results: The impacts of custom-made lens replacement surgical procedure are generally long-term, offering long-term visual improvement.

Risks:
- Infection: Similar to any operation, there's a small risk of infection, although this is rare.
- Glow or halos: Some individuals may experience short-term aesthetic disruptions, such as glare or halos around lights, which generally go away over time.
- Retinal detachment: Although very unusual, there's a small risk of retinal detachment adhering to custom lens replacement surgery.

It is very important to go over these threats and advantages with your ophthalmologist to identify if customized lens substitute surgery is the ideal selection for you.
